To maximize caching advantages, prioritize storing reference data, aggregated statistics, and search outcomes. Use Cache-Control headers to manage browser and proxy caching, and set TTL values based on how often your knowledge modifications.

Synchronous programming follows a sequential execution model, where duties are processed one after another. While this approach simplifies the event process and improves code readability, it introduces significant limitations in advanced or high-concurrency environments. Asynchronous (async) work is a term used to describe a means of operating that doesn’t require employees to be logged on at a specific time or work simultaneously during given work hours. In essence, asynchronous communication is a software for asynchronous work. When you wish to go async, you still need to ensure some form of communication. 26% of information employees discover it more durable to get feedback working asynchronously and, as a common rule, not everybody communicates in the same method. Async work may cause completely different communication styles to conflict. For instance, 24% say it’s harder for them to communicate in writing versus verbally.

The ultimate product or deliverables of a workflow course of is referred to as the output. It’s what emerges as a consequence of the transformation. The output also can fulfill the function of the input for the phase that comes after it within the workflow.

The handiest emergency systems embrace predefined roles and responsibilities. Teams ought to document precisely who handles several types of incidents throughout various time zones. This clarity eliminates confusion during critical situations when fast response issues most. Emergency protocols ought to stability responsiveness with cheap expectations. Teams spanning multiple time zones want on-call rotations with clear handoff procedures.
